When hospitals talk about controlling costs and improving quality, imaging is rarely the first thing that comes up. It is often viewed as a clinical necessity. Something that must work, but not something that meaningfully influences margins.
In reality, enterprise imaging plays a quiet but powerful role in both financial performance and quality of care. The way images are stored, accessed, shared, and integrated across the organization affects workflow efficiency, staffing costs, patient throughput, revenue capture, and long-term scalability. At scale, even small inefficiencies in imaging can compound into significant operational and financial challenges.
Enterprise imaging helps hospitals reduce those inefficiencies while enabling faster, more coordinated care.

The Hidden Cost of High-Volume Imaging Operations
Imaging is both high-cost and high-volume. Hospitals invest heavily in hardware, software, storage, and specialized staff to support imaging services. Over time, these costs can escalate, especially when systems are added incrementally or managed in silos.
Beyond the obvious expenses, there are less visible costs tied to inefficiency. Multiple archives, disconnected viewers, and inconsistent workflows increase maintenance burdens and complicate data management. As volumes grow, those inefficiencies grow with them.
Enterprise imaging addresses this by consolidating infrastructure and standardizing workflows across the organization. This reduces duplication, simplifies management, and lowers the total cost of ownership over time.

Reducing Workflow Burden and Staffing Costs
Healthcare staffing shortages and burnout are ongoing challenges. Inefficient imaging systems often add to that burden by forcing clinicians and technologists to spend time navigating systems rather than caring for patients.
In fragmented environments, staff may need to search for prior studies, manage multiple worklists, or switch between platforms to complete a single task. Over time, this manual effort contributes to fatigue, overtime, and turnover.
Enterprise imaging simplifies these workflows by centralizing access to images and standardizing how work is organized. When clinicians spend less time on administrative tasks, productivity improves, burnout decreases, and reliance on overtime or temporary staff can be reduced.
Lowering IT and Infrastructure Overhead
Legacy imaging systems often depend on on-prem hardware and complex integrations that require ongoing maintenance and specialized IT support. As hospitals grow or merge, these systems become harder to manage and more expensive to maintain.
Fragmented infrastructure increases the risk of downtime, complicates upgrades, and introduces security vulnerabilities. Each additional system adds another layer of complexity.
Modern enterprise imaging platforms are designed to scale. They reduce hardware dependency, simplify integrations, and allow IT teams to manage imaging more efficiently. Over time, this leads to lower infrastructure costs and frees IT resources for higher-value initiatives.
Protecting Revenue and Preventing Charge Leakage
Imaging only contributes to revenue when studies are properly tracked, documented, and billed. When systems are disconnected, it becomes easier for exams to be delayed, missed, or improperly linked to billing workflows.
Enterprise imaging improves revenue capture by ensuring that imaging studies move seamlessly from acquisition to interpretation to billing. With better visibility and integration, hospitals can reduce charge leakage, improve billing accuracy, and shorten reimbursement cycles. These improvements directly support financial stability without increasing patient volume.
